The Box App IKE – Social Video Challenge Platform
Full-stack build of The Box App social video platform: users upload videos, start challenges, and other users answer them. Three applications, an admin dashboard, a hybrid mobile app and the backend.

About the client

The Box App IKE built interactive social products around video. The idea was challenge-based creation: post a video, invite responses, run competitions on top.

Project Overview

The Box App is short-form video with a competition mechanic. Someone uploads a video and starts a challenge, other people answer it, and the platform runs the competition around that.Three components. The admin dashboard is where the platform is actually governed: users, content, challenges and competitions, plus analytics and the moderation tools. Anything hosting user-generated video needs moderation on day one, not as a later feature.The mobile app is hybrid, and it is where the product lives or dies. Creating and posting a video has to feel immediate, because it is competing with apps that have spent years making that exact moment fast.The backend carries authentication, video metadata, user interactions, challenge logic and competition workflows. Challenge logic is deceptively fiddly, because who is allowed to respond to what, and until when, has more states than it first appears.

The Challenge

Video moves through three applications, and each one has its own idea of what a half-finished upload looks like. Handling upload states, permissions and moderation without leaving a user staring at a spinner is most of the frontend difficulty.Challenge and competition mechanics added the rest. Participation tracking, engagement rules, admin oversight, and enough flexibility to keep adding social features nobody had specified yet.

My Contribution

Full-stack, across all three applications.I built the admin dashboard with Vuetify and Bootstrap: user management, content moderation, challenge configuration, analytics. The mobile app was built in Ionic, where I worked on browsing, uploads and challenge participation.The Laravel backend covers user management, challenge logic, competition workflows, and the API both clients depend on.
